QUOTE(Gabriel03 @ Oct 28 2020, 07:51 PM)
Stashaway is merely a feeder fund for Eastspring Investments Islamic Income Fund.

Based on the main fund performance as shown in
https://www.fundsupermart.com.my/m/factsheet/fund/MYESIIF

Last 1 month : 0.17% equivalent to 2.04% pa
Last 3 months : 0.54% equivalent to 2.16 pa

The ROI is updated on a daily basis on working days. So, the value can fluctuate.
*
If they cannot achieve the projected 2.4% pa, shouldn't they revise the projected return instead of still publishing 2.4% pa in their website? hmm.gif

I'm not questioning the return of the underlying fund; I'm curious of the transparency.

Given the current OPR rate and various money market funds out there, it's not easy to sustain short term rate at 2.4% pa.
